The European Union Aviation Safety Agency (EASA) is responsible for ensuring aviation safety across Europe, and it was mentioned in relation to the incident involving a Lufthansa flight where a co-pilot lost consciousness, prompting discussions on the need for reassessing cockpit safety regulations.
